Annual Event Provides National Forum for Payors and Providers to Exchange Ideas on Today’s Critical Market-Shaping Initiatives McKesson will kick off the 2010 McKesson Health Solutions Conference today in Orlando. McKesson thought leaders and customers from healthcare organizations across the nation will come together to discuss healthcare’s most pressing issues, regulations and market imperatives – and the role McKesson solutions can play in managing them effectively. With a focus on the impact of healthcare reform, the transition to ICD-10, personalized medicine and new payment models, the conference will provide a national forum for hundreds of payor and provider organizations and will feature more than 150 sessions and events. McKesson customers will also have the opportunity to learn about new and enhanced McKesson solutions that can help payors and providers successfully navigate through this time of enormous change and opportunity. “At this year’s conference, much of the discussion will focus on the effects of reform, shifting payment models and the effects of the emerging area of personalized medicine,” said Emad Rizk, M.D., president of McKesson Health Solutions. “This event will give our clients a valuable opportunity to problem-solve with their peers while learning about the tools available to help them enhance care quality and manage medical and administrative costs.” The conference will feature three keynote sessions given by industry leaders. Rizk, who has been voted one of the most powerful physician executives in healthcare for the third year in a row, and Carolyn J. Wukitch, senior vice president of McKesson Health Solutions products, will set the tone for the event as they address the future of the healthcare industry with a focus on what is on the immediate horizon. Paul H. Keckley, Ph.D., executive director for the Deloitte Center for Health Solutions, will speak about what healthcare reform will mean to the industry and how organizations need to position themselves to be successful. David Nace, M.D., vice president and medical director for McKesson, will lead a panel of health plan executives in a discussion about new care delivery models and reimbursements, medical home and accountable care organizations (ACOs).
